    Losing sight of the purpose

    Shortly after the gels and things rules were established, I tried to go through security with my makeup in a little see-through pouch. They were going to confiscate the stuff because I didn't have it in the correct container.

    "I thought the purpose was so that they could see what was there," I asked.

    "No. It has to be in a ZipLock bag." I was told.

    I found one and transferred the stuff, and was allowed to go through.

    I ask you. What difference does it make what KIND of see-through container makes, as long as you can SEE THROUGH.
